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Moderation Tooling #13

Open
8 tasks
CPlusPatch opened this issue May 10, 2024 · 1 comment
Open
8 tasks

Moderation Tooling #13

CPlusPatch opened this issue May 10, 2024 · 1 comment
Assignees
Labels
enhancement New feature or request Size: XL

Comments

@CPlusPatch
Copy link
Member

CPlusPatch commented May 10, 2024

The Versia project plans to integrate useful, in-depth moderation tooling for server administrators and end-users.

Warning

Work on these items has not started yet. We will start development when

  1. The rest of Versia is complete-ish
    or
  2. Someone is willing to do it right now (pull requests welcome)

Items on our roadmap:

  • Mod notes on users
  • Automatic flagging of users and instances based on configurable filters (e.g., flagging users that frequently use slurs for review or having instances with a high count of problematic users flagged)
    • IP, name, note, display name, username, and instance filters (with regex), like our CLI already has (IP supports v4, v6, CIDR ranges, wildcards and more)
  • Modlog
  • Ability to disable automod (flagging) for users/instances
  • Incident history (filterable by instance/user)
  • Scheduled termination of users/instances, such as defederation warnings
  • Social network graph of users (harassment analysis)
@CPlusPatch CPlusPatch added the enhancement New feature or request label May 10, 2024
@CPlusPatch CPlusPatch pinned this issue May 10, 2024
@CutestNekoAqua
Copy link
Member

for IPs: they should also track which ASNs belong to, to maybe make a net of instances based on IPs in specific ASNs and similar.. means also we can trust some ASNs specifically in automod.
fictional Example: Kookie Bakery GmbH having a own registered ASN for their 3 fediverse Instances and we can whitelist their ASN when they are part of our trusted group

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request Size: XL
Projects
Status: Backlog
Development

No branches or pull requests

3 participants